Overview and Basic Information to CASE: Animatronics
CASE: Animatronics is a first-person survival horror game. Players assume the role of a night-shift employee, likely a security guard or detective, trapped inside a police department after a sudden power outage. The goal is simple: survive the night by monitoring security cameras, managing limited power resources, and avoiding the animatronic creatures that now stalk the halls. The core appeal of CASE: Animatronics lies in its intense atmosphere and the constant, palpable dread of being hunted.
Key Features and Highlights of CASE: Animatronics
Atmospheric Tension: CASE: Animatronics builds fear through its excellent use of lighting, or the lack thereof, and chilling audio cues, creating a deeply immersive and unsettling environment.
Strategic Gameplay: CASE: Animatronics requires more than just hiding. Players must strategically use a network of security cameras to track enemy movements while conserving limited power.
Varied Animatronic AI: Each robotic enemy possesses unique behavioral patterns and paths, forcing players to adapt their strategies constantly to survive each night.
Classic Horror Mechanics: The experience is a love letter to the genre, featuring mechanics familiar to fans, such as door management, camera surveillance, and critical resource allocation.
The core challenge of CASE: Animatronics is to outsmart your mechanical pursuers until the clock runs out.

Tips for using CASE: Animatronics
Sound is Everything: Wear headphones. Listening for audio cues is often more reliable than sight for locating threats in CASE: Animatronics.
Power is Precious: Avoid keeping lights or cameras active longer than necessary. Wasting power is a fast track to failure.
Know Your Enemy: Learn the movement patterns and sounds of each animatronic. This knowledge is your greatest weapon.
Check Cameras Strategically: Don't just flip through cameras randomly. Have a system to quickly check key hallways and rooms.
Mastering CASE: Animatronics is about efficient habits and calm under pressure.
